
Waffle cake with custard cream
Description
The recipe won't take much time. This dessert turns out not cloying, light and juicy, and it is prepared without any effort using store‑bought waffle layers. By the way, you can add various flavorings while brewing the cream and each time get a treat with a new taste. Don't forget the tea and coffee. The baking is ready. Serve at the table.
Instructions
- 1
Step 1

Prepare the listed ingredients. Be sure to buy two or three packages of wafer layers, because when you spread cream on them they become thin like napkins and you won’t be able to make a tall cake.
- 2
Step 2

Separate the chicken eggs into whites and yolks, set the whites aside, they will not be needed in the recipe. Place the yolks in a deep bowl or salad bowl, pour in milk of any fat content, add vanilla sugar, granulated sugar, and whisk everything with a whisk for about 1–2 minutes.
- 3
Step 3

Transfer the sweet mass into a saucepan with a non‑stick bottom or a sauté pan, stir in wheat flour with citric acid (add the acid with the tip of a knife; without it the cream will be overly sweet). Whisk with a balloon whisk and place the vessel on the stove, turning on medium heat.
- 4
Step 4

Bring the mixture to the desired thickness, stirring occasionally. Usually the cooking takes no more than 5–6 minutes. As soon as the cream is ready, stir in margarine or butter, cover with film and place in the cold to cool for about 1–1.5 hours.
- 5
Step 5

Layer the wafer layers with the cooled custard cream. The dessert will not turn out too tall, because the layers will lose their shape and become thin. Spread the cream on the sides and top of the cake and place it in the refrigerator to soak for 1–2 hours.
- 6
Step 6

After the specified time, cut the cake in half and place one half of the treat on the other, thus you’ll get a tall cake. Decorate it to your taste, for example with chocolate shavings. Cut into pieces and serve at the table.
